Industry Outlook

The Asia-Pacific Anti-foaming Agents Market size was valued at USD 2,588.8 million in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 2,720.4 million by 2025. Looking ahead, the market is projected to expand steadily, reaching USD 3,125.8 million by 2030, at a CAGR of 3.19% from 2025 to 2030.

The Asia-Pacific anti-foaming agents market is witnessing steady growth, driven by rapid industrialization, increasing food and beverage production, and the expansion of wastewater treatment infrastructure across the region. Silicone-based defoaming agents hold a prominent position due to their chemical stability, low surface tension, and thermal resistance, making them suitable for diverse applications including pharmaceuticals, pulp and paper, chemical manufacturing, and food processing. 

Growing emphasis on operational efficiency, product quality, and regulatory compliance is encouraging industries in the region to adopt advanced anti-foaming solutions. Market players are investing in research, sustainable formulations, and technological innovations to expand applications and meet regional demand. Overall, the market is characterized by gradual growth, increasing adoption of eco-friendly products, and a focus on industrial efficiency.

 

Rise in Chemical Industry Drives the Asia-Pacific Anti-foaming Agents Market Growth 

The expansion of the chemical industry fuels the demand for anti-foaming agents as increased production capacities and complex manufacturing techniques lead to more regular foam formation. As foam restraints production efficiency, lowers product quality, and damages tools, anti-foaming agents are crucial for maintaining seamless operations and ensuring consistency of the product. This increasing demand for foam control solutions directly contributes to the growing demand for foam control agents in the chemical industry for maintaining product quality that in turn propels the growth of the market.

Adoption of Sustainable Materials in Anti-foaming Agents Creates Growth Opportunity for the Market

The combination of bio-based anti-foaming agents is expected to create future growth opportunities for the market as these agents raise concerns regarding rising environmental problems and try to meet the need for sustainable solutions. Renewable resources such as plant oils, natural waxes, and fatty acids, bio-based anti-foaming agents give biodegradable and eco-friendly substitutes to standard synthetic products. For instance, Sarex Chemicals Ltd. that uses 100% active, non-silicone defoamer that is designed for all textile processing operations and others while Evonik Industries AG launched TEGO Foamex 8820 and 8850 defoamer that provide organic content. This focus on green practices aligns with shifting consumer priorities that led to innovation and providing brands a strong position in future.

China Leads the Dominant Market Share in Asia-Pacific Anti-foaming Agents Market 

China holds the largest Asia-Pacific anti-foaming agents market share due to its rapid industrialization, large-scale manufacturing base, and expanding food and beverage sector. The country’s robust chemical, pharmaceutical, and pulp and paper industries create a consistent and high-volume demand for anti-foaming agents to maintain operational efficiency and product quality. Additionally, China’s growing focus on wastewater treatment and environmental compliance further drives the adoption of silicone-based and eco-friendly anti-foaming solutions.

The dominance is reinforced by extensive investments from both domestic and multinational chemical manufacturers who are establishing production facilities and R&D centers in China to cater to local demand and reduce supply chain costs. Technological innovations, such as high-performance and biodegradable agents, are also widely deployed in Chinese industries to meet regulatory standards and sustainability goals. Combined, these factors ensure China’s leadership in the Asia-Pacific anti-foaming agents market, both in terms of volume consumption and strategic market influence.
